Je me suis éloigné de ce dépôt après avoir créé une version plus simple de cela. Je vise à l'ouvrir l'ouvrir une fois qu'il est mûri. Veuillez me contacter si vous voulez en savoir plus.
ActionSChema a l'intention d'être une nouvelle norme permettant aux développeurs de créer des bases de code centrées sur les données. ActionSchema est un superset de JSON-Schema connectant le sens à la façon dont cette signification est obtenue via OpenAPIS et l'exécution de code.
L'installation diffère selon l'endroit où vous avez l'intention d'utiliser actionschema . ActionSChema peut être exécuté sur un serveur, sans serveur ou directement à partir du navigateur!
Navigateur
Installer:
npm install --save-exact actionschema
npm i idb
Usage:
import { executeBrowser } from "actionschema/browser" ;
executeBrowser ( context ) ;Sans serveur
Installation: npm install --save-exact actionschema
Usage:
import { executeServerless } from "actionschema/serverless" ;
executeServerless ( context ) ;Serveur
Installer:
npm install --save-exact actionschema
npm i piscina
Usage:
import { executeServer } from "actionschema/server" ;
executeServer ( context ) ;Voir ADR pour plus d'informations sur les choix faits lors de cette réécriture jusqu'à présent.
Objectifs de la réécriture :
x-schema )Par rapport à ActionSchema v1, cela signifie que ...
Après cela, ils sont en tête de liste:
Restez à l'écoute pour les mises à jour!
actionschema-web vers ce pack
npm link icinpm link actionschema dans le package auquel vous souhaitez le lier